I'll keep this short and sweet. I scored between 40-64% on any given uworld test (50-75 question tests). Near the end I was scoring 60+% on nearly every test. My first assessment was borderline and 2nd assessment (which I took the day before the NCLEX) was a "high" chance to pass. I finished all but 130 questions in the question bank. I read EVERY rationale, right or wrong. Test day came, and I swear I thought I failed because it shut off at 75 and it seriously felt like one of the EASIEST tests I had ever taken in my life. Med surg was harder, peds was harder, nearly every exam in nursing school was harder than the NCLEX. And as far as Uworld tests go...not even in the same ball park as the NCLEX. Uworld is by far 10000000 times harder than the NCLEX. I got a lot of SATA questions, but they were on easy mode compared to the Uworld SATA. They were REALLY obvious. At no point did the NCLEX attempt to trick me either, unlike uworld. I'm confident that if you finish the question bank and truly put the effort into understanding EVERY rationale, you will pass this test first try. Oh, and ZERO math, and I got 1 ekg question and it was easy. Just remember what the purpose of the NCLEX is: to determine whether or not you will be a SAFE new grad nurse. Life over limb and you win. The NCLEX is also not nearly as specific as Uworld. Best of luck to you all. Use Uworld it works!
